A comforting and hearty hobo casserole made with ground beef and fresh vegetables.

-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 45 minutes
- Total Time: 1 hour
- Yield: 4 servings

- 1 pound ground beef
- 1 cup chopped onions
- 1 cup chopped bell peppers
- 2 cups diced potatoes
- 1 can diced tomatoes
- 1 tablespo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a large skillet, brown the ground beef over medium heat.
- Add the onions and bell peppers, cooking until softened.
- Layer the diced potatoes in a baking dish.
- Spread the beef mixture over the potatoes.
- Pour the diced tomatoes over the top, and season with garlic powder, sal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ning.
- Bake for 45 minutes or until the potatoes are tender.
Notes
- This casserole can be made ahead and stored in the refrigerator for up to 2 days before baking.
- Feel free to substitute vegetables based on your preference.
